  1. The Performance of Identity: Social media platforms and online communities provide a space for people to curate and perform their identities. The "Horny Simp" persona can be seen as a caricatured expression of masculinity, where individuals feel pressure to showcase their confidence, humor, or charm.
  2. The Blurred Lines between Authenticity and Irony: Online, it's often difficult to discern whether someone is being genuine or ironic. The "Horny Simp" meme can be used to mock or poke fun at someone's over-the-top behavior, but it can also serve as a way to signal one's own awkwardness or vulnerability.
  3. The Catharsis of Online Communities: Online forums and social media groups provide a space for people to share and laugh about their cringe-worthy experiences. This collective ridicule can serve as a form of catharsis, allowing people to process and release pent-up emotions related to awkward social interactions.
